Cedric Maxwell, Mychal Thompson still rib each other over whose team has more banners

While the animosity may fade with time, the rivalry never dies between Boston Celtics and Los Angeles Lakers players whether the game is in the finals or on Christmas Day. And in a recent interview with The Messenger’s Mark Medina, legendary Lakers big man Mychal Thompson, that maxim remained true.

“Cedric Maxwell searches us out and starts harassing us about who is going to get to 18 titles first,” said Thompson of his fellow NBA broadcaster and former Celtics foe on the court. “We have a good time going back and forth on who is going to get there first”

“It’s a preview of the NBA Finals!” proclaimed the Minnesota alum of the Boston – Los Angeles Christmas Day game. “If everybody is healthy, I see the Lakers coming out of the West and I see Boston as one of the threats to come out of the East”

And if the Lakers do finally pass the Celtics again in overall titles this summer? “I’ll just walk around with a big 18 medallion around my chest,” said Thompson, who related he’d seek out Maxwell in particular.

“I’ll hold it over his head when he’s not looking, and then take a picture. Then, I’ll put it all over social media.”
